Adam Heskett
Edmond is Adam's first show with Casting Couch Theatre Company. This is also his first show done independently from an educational institution (first one worth mentioning, at least). At Eastern Michigan University, he has appeared on stage many times during the three years that he's been there. His roles have included Yermolai Alekseyivich Lopakhin in "The Cherry Orchard", Thomas Boleyn in "Anne of the Thousand Days", Moses in " School for Scandal", Inspector Bertozzo in "Accidental Death of an Anarchist", Lawrence and Thomas in "Ghost of the River House", Butch Groosuch in "Timely Tales of Bullies and Other Beasts", Pa in "Selkie", and many others.
Adam currently works at Whole Foods Market and he is co-owner of the (very) fledgling company "Dancing on the Head of a Dead Monkey T-shirts". He is studying theatre arts at EMU and plans to head to New York or London to continue his education in the performing arts.
